ClickHouse-Keeper安装使用

1.rpm 安装 clickhouse-keeper

复制代码
 rpm -ivh clickhouse-keeper-23.8.11.28.x86_64.rpm

2.修改keeper的配置文件

复制代码
 vi /etc/clickhouse-keeper/keeper_config.xml

修改部分参数
1.可修改日志等存储路径
2.增加监听配置
<listen_host>0.0.0.0</listen_host>
3.server_id需要与raft_configuration下面的配置保持一致
如下图,192.168.0.10的机器 上面的server_id就是2

3.修改clickhouse的config.xml

XML 复制代码
#根据需要添加多个node      
  <!--keeper-->
    <zookeeper>
        <node>
            <host>localhost</host>
            <port>9181</port>
        </node>
        <!-- <node>
            <host>192.168.0.10</host>
            <port>9181</port>
        </node>
        -->
    </zookeeper>

4.启动keeper并重启下clickhouse

复制代码
clickhouse-keeper --config /etc/clickhouse-keeper/keeper_config.xml --daemon

5.创建集群表测试,这里我拿本地单节点集群做了个测试 ON CLUSTER运行正常

下面的是keeper没有运行的报错

运行正常

相关推荐
木子江L11 分钟前
Docker容器启动Nacos
运维·docker·容器
北京阿法龙科技有限公司2 小时前
AR巡检轨道交通、地铁运维场景的应用技术方案|阿法龙XR云平台
运维·ar·xr
Teamhelper_AR2 小时前
AR智能巡检:电力运维的“透视眼”与“超级大脑”
运维·ar
likeyou~coucou2 小时前
nginx负载均衡
运维·负载均衡
特种加菲猫2 小时前
自定义协议、序列化与守护进程:构建可靠后端服务
linux·网络·笔记
指尖@韶华2 小时前
【Kylin Linux root 密码故障处置指南(超限重试 + 改回原密码)】
linux·运维·kylin
Madison-No72 小时前
【Linux】 第一个系统程序——进度条
linux·运维·服务器
求你别吃了ど⁰̷̴͈꒨⁰̷̴͈う♡2 小时前
Linux给命令起别名
linux·运维·服务器
年度最佳学生2 小时前
【linux】解决selinux 导致的 systemctl code=exited, status=203/EXEC
linux·运维·服务器
青山的青衫2 小时前
【用homebrew配置nginx+配置前端项目与后端联调】Macbook M1(附一些homebrew操作)
运维·前端·nginx